Original product description

This 7 kW AC EV charging station is designed as a wallbox for private or public charging locations. The listed configuration uses one charging interface and supports wall or floor installation.

Product data identifies a Type 2 interface under IEC 62196-2, although the exact supplied connector or cable arrangement should be confirmed for each order. The charger is specified for up to 32 A input and includes a 3.5-inch LCD showing current and energy information.

Listed access and communications functions include RFID, app authentication, OCPP 1.6 JSON, Ethernet, and 4G. Remote software updating through a cloud platform or OCPP is also described.

Protection functions listed for the unit include overcurrent, overvoltage, undervoltage, ground-fault and DC-leakage protection, plus integrated surge protection.

Environmental data lists operation from -30°C to +55°C, with power derating applying at temperature limits, humidity of 5–95% RH non-condensing, and operation at altitudes up to 2,500 m. A five-metre cable is also listed. Customization is stated as available.

Important procurement note: the source data contains conflicting enclosure ratings, dimensions, input configurations, frequency details, and connector references. It lists both IP55 and IP65, two different dimensional sets, single- and three-phase input descriptions, and both Type 1 and Type 2 interface references.

Buyers should therefore obtain a model-specific datasheet and approved configuration sheet before ordering.

The exact voltage, phase, plug or socket format, cable inclusion, enclosure rating, dimensions, authentication features, network modules, standards documentation, and installation accessories should be written into the purchase specification.

Installation requirements, local electrical-code acceptance, upstream protection, load-management capability, and vehicle compatibility should also be confirmed for the destination project.
